Judge the Fate of the Dead in this satirical, bureaucratic, decision-making game. Talk to Souls, check their documents, reference Holy Texts and decide if they're going Up or Down. Follow the Rules or trust your own moral compass and see where your choices take you - hopefully not the Elevator Down.
